Kezdőoldal » Számítástechnika » Programok » Hogyan működik a szövegek...

Hogyan működik a szövegek automatikus tördelése?

Figyelt kérdés

Biztos van rá program. Hogyan tördeli a szöveget az automatikusan tördelő program?


Oldalanként? vagy soronként?

Biztos valami olyanról van szó, hogy a sor végét kihúzza a jobb szélre először, aztán, ha középen valahol túl nagy a szövegtelen tér, akkor elhúzza azt a szót is jobbra, igaz? Vagy a utolsú szó előtt változatlanul hagyja, csak az utolsó szót húzza jobbszélre?



#nyomtatás #tördelés #automatikus tördelés
2020. márc. 8. 16:52
 1/6 anonim ***** válasza:
100%
A szöveg tördelésének rágcsálása értelmetlen a szöveget kezelő program nélkül. Pl. Word, ami bekezdésekben és szakaszokban gondolkodik.
2020. márc. 8. 18:07
Hasznos számodra ez a válasz?
 2/6 A kérdező kommentje:

Köszönöm, hogy válaszoltál.

(Bár sajnos, nem értem, de az az én bajom, az én hibám.)

2020. márc. 8. 18:21
 3/6 tabaki ***** válasza:
100%
Nagyjából úgy, hogy a szavak hosszának ismeretében meghatározza, hogy hány szó fér el egy sorban, aztán ezek együttes hosszának és a sorhossznak a különbségét a szóközök számával elosztva kiszámolja, hogy mekkora helyet kell még egy-egy szóközhöz toldani ahhoz, hogy a szócsoport éppen a sor végéig érjen.
2020. márc. 9. 01:33
Hasznos számodra ez a válasz?
 4/6 A kérdező kommentje:

3

Köszönöm szépen. Akkor soronként csinálja és elég lassú lehet.

2020. márc. 9. 02:56
 5/6 tabaki ***** válasza:
100%

Kénytelen soronként, mivelhogy a sorok hosszához igazodik (ami mellesleg a rendesebb szövegszerkesztőkben nem is feltétlenül egységes). Ezenkívül az összes efféle változtatás hatása végiggörög a szöveg többi részén is.

Viszont nem értem, hogy mit fájdítja ez a te fejedet, azt pedig még kevésbé, hogy ezt a hétköznapi megoldást úgy kezeled, mintha valami távoli, pusztán hallomásból ismert egzotikus csodáról lenne szó:

      „Biztos van rá program.”

      „...a sor végét kihúzza a jobb szélre először, aztán, ha középen valahol túl nagy a szövegtelen tér, akkor elhúzza azt a szót is jobbra, igaz? Vagy a utolsú szó előtt változatlanul hagyja, csak az utolsó szót húzza jobbszélre?”

      „Akkor soronként csinálja és elég lassú lehet.”

A jarawákat bizonyára lázba hozná, ha a sámánjuk ilyen elképesztő dolgokról jósolgatna nekik, de aki testközelből látott már számítógépet, attól kissé meglepő ez a fajta rácsodálkozás. Az automatikus tördelésnek egy egyszerűbb, nem sorkizárásos változatát ennek a kérdésnek a beírásakor is megtapasztaltad. A sorok ugyan nem nyúltak meg, de a program által elvégzendő feladatok nagyobb része ugyanaz: számon tartja az elérhető szélességet, a túlnyúló szavakat a következő sorba tördeli, és ehhez mérten átrendezi az egész szöveget, ami persze a többi sor tördelését is jelenti. Ha a keret méretét megváltoztatod, egy pillanat alatt újra elvégzi ugyanezt. Ehhez az igencsak összetett műveletsorhoz képest már vajmi keveset lassít az a kis kivonás és átlagszámítás, amivel a szövegszerkesztő- és kiadványszerkesztő programok még kiegészítik. De nemcsak ehhez képest. Elgondolkodtál-e már azon, hogy egy szokásos betűtípus legtöbb karakterét tucatnyi (esetleg több tucatnyi) adat írja le, amelyekből minden egyes karakter kirajzolásakor rafinált képletekkel kell kiszámolni a görbék lefutását, hogy ebből a képernyőn megjeleníthető ábrát lehessen előállítani? Ezzel a bonyolult, tömeges és folyamatosan zajló számítással összehasonlítva, ugyan, miféle „lassúságról” beszélhetünk soronként néhány elemi művelet hozzáadása okán?

2020. márc. 9. 12:45
Hasznos számodra ez a válasz?
 6/6 A kérdező kommentje:
Köszönöm szépen, tabaki.
2020. márc. 9. 15:28

Kapcsolódó kérdések:




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u

A weboldalon megjelenő anyagok nem minősülnek szerkesztői tartalomnak, előzetes ellenőrzésen nem esnek át, az üzemeltető véleményét nem tükrözik.
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!